QP Reform
QP examination will be reformed in Jun 2021 diet. Take a close look to below summary about present and new QP exam structure:
Present: Unlimited attempt for each module
New: Maximum 4 attempts for each module
Present: No need to start all modules again when fail one module more than 4 attempts.
New: Fail each module with more than 4 attempts is required to reattempt all modules. (i.g. When a student passed module 11, 12 and 13, but failed module 14 more than 4 attempts, he/she would be required to start all over again.)

About HKICPA
What is the New QP (New Qualification Programme)?
The New QP prepared and monitored by the Hong Kong Institute of Certified Public Accountants (HKICPA) is specifically tailored to Hong Kong's business environment. It is synonymous with quality and a choice for students who seek to stand out among their peers. A professional qualification opens many otherwise closed doors.
The New QP breaks the traditional learning mode, exposing students to real business cases. It encourages students to think independently. In workshops, problems are presented which require effective and professional solutions. Emphasis is placed on demonstrating the ability to make professional decisions, contribute through teamwork and interact in a working group.
The New QP utilizes the practical business application of accounting, taxation, auditing and IT. Using proven training methods, it prepares you for a career as a competent and forward thinking accountant with a successful business career.
The New QP will comprise three progressive levels with 14 modules and a Capstone, i.e. Associate Level (10 modules), Professional Level (four modules) and Capstone. It offers alternative pathways and greater flexibility for students with different educational backgrounds, including sub-degree holders and non-accounting majors, to become CPAs. This could attract more students from other disciplines to join the accountancy profession which is important in developing a sustainable talent pool of accounting professionals.

Workshop
There will be five full-day workshops, one at the introduction to the Professional Level and one for each Professional Module.
Students are required to meet the performance indicators of the workshop. Completion of the Introductory Workshop is a pre-requisite to start the Professional Modules.
Each full-day, eight-hour workshop, with one-hour meal break, is filled with active learning activities including case studies with workplace simulation, plenary discussions and team presentations to achieve the prescribed technical and enabling competence requirements. Workshops are usually conducted during Saturdays and Sundays. Each workshop is led by two workshop facilitators running a class size of around 24 students. All activities during the workshop class will be conducted in English.
FE
After successful completion of the four QP modules, you take a six-hour open book FE (to be taken in two sessions of three hours for each three-hour session of examination plus half hour reading time).
The FE tests your ability to integrate knowledge and skills from any part of the QP module syllabuses and apply these across all fields of competency, demonstrating a level of skills appropriate to a professional practitioner.
